Android

Firebase para Android

Servicios esenciales de Firebase: Authentication, Firestore, Realtime Database, Cloud Messaging, Analytics, Crashlytics, Storage y Remote Config

23 preguntas de entrevista·
Mid-Level
1

¿Qué archivo de configuración de Firebase debe colocarse en la carpeta app/ de un proyecto Android?

Respuesta

El archivo google-services.json contiene todas las configuraciones de Firebase (API keys, project ID, etc.) y debe colocarse en la carpeta app/. Este archivo se genera desde la consola de Firebase al agregar la app Android al proyecto Firebase.

2

¿Cómo se crea una cuenta de usuario con email y contraseña en Firebase Authentication?

Respuesta

El método createUserWithEmailAndPassword() de FirebaseAuth crea una nueva cuenta de usuario con las credenciales proporcionadas. Retorna una Task que, en caso de éxito, contiene un AuthResult con la información del usuario creado.

3

¿Cómo se obtiene el usuario actualmente conectado en Firebase Auth?

Respuesta

La propiedad currentUser de FirebaseAuth retorna el usuario actualmente conectado como un objeto FirebaseUser, o null si no hay ningún usuario conectado. Este objeto contiene información como uid, email, displayName, photoUrl, etc.

4

¿Cuál es la sintaxis para agregar un documento en Cloud Firestore?

5

¿Qué método de Firestore permite actualizar solo ciertos campos de un documento?

+20 preguntas de entrevista

Domina Android para tu próxima entrevista

Accede a todas las preguntas, flashcards, tests técnicos, ejercicios de code review y simuladores de entrevista.

Empieza gratis